/// This example shows the use of the DataFrame API to define a query plan
fn main() {

    // define schema for data source (csv file)
    let schema = TupleType::new(vec![
            ColumnMeta::new("id", DataType::UnsignedLong, false),
            ColumnMeta::new("name", DataType::String, false)
        ]);

    // create a schema registry
    let mut schemas : HashMap<String, TupleType> = HashMap::new();
    schemas.insert("people".to_string(), schema.clone());

    // create execution context
    let ctx = ExecutionContext::new(schemas.clone());

    // open a CSV file as a dataframe
    let df = ctx.load("test/people.csv", &schema).unwrap();

    // filter on id
    let id = df.col("id").unwrap();
    let id_value = Rex::Literal(Value::UnsignedLong(4));
    let df2 = df.filter(id.eq(&id_value)).unwrap();

    // write the results to a file
    df2.write("person4.csv");

}
